低代码平台作为一种新兴的软件开发模式,正在逐步改变着企业的数字化转型路径。它通过简化开发流程、降低技术门槛,使得企业能够更快地响应市场变化,提高效率。然而,在众多低代码平台中,如何选择最适合自己企业的平台,成为了一个关键问题。本文将深入解析低代码平台的优势与劣势,帮助您在数字化之路上做出明智的选择。
低代码平台的优势
1. 开发效率提升
低代码平台通过可视化界面和预置组件,极大地缩短了应用程序的开发周期。开发者无需从零开始,而是通过拖拽组件、配置参数即可快速搭建应用,大大提高了开发效率。
2. 技术门槛降低
低代码平台降低了软件开发的技术门槛,使得非技术背景的人员也能参与到应用开发过程中。这有助于打破传统IT部门与业务部门之间的壁垒,实现业务与技术的深度融合。
3. 成本降低
由于低代码平台缩短了开发周期,减少了人力成本,同时避免了高昂的技术培训费用,从而降低了企业的整体开发成本。
4. 灵活性与可扩展性
优秀的低代码平台通常具备良好的灵活性和可扩展性,能够满足企业不断变化的需求。开发者可以根据实际需求,进行二次开发和功能扩展。
低代码平台的劣势
1. 自定义能力有限
与传统的全栈开发相比,低代码平台在自定义能力上存在一定局限性。一些复杂的功能可能无法通过平台直接实现,需要开发者进行额外的编码。
2. 集成难度
虽然低代码平台提供了丰富的集成功能,但与现有系统的集成仍可能面临一些挑战。特别是在集成深度和广度方面,可能无法满足所有需求。
3. 性能问题
低代码平台的应用性能可能不如传统开发的应用。特别是在处理大量数据和高并发场景时,性能瓶颈可能更加明显。
4. 安全问题
低代码平台的安全性可能成为企业的担忧。由于平台功能丰富,开发者在使用过程中可能存在安全漏洞,导致数据泄露等风险。
如何选择合适的低代码平台
1. 明确需求
在选择低代码平台之前,首先要明确企业的需求。包括业务场景、功能需求、性能要求、安全性等。
2. 考察平台功能
根据需求,考察不同平台的特性,包括可视化界面、组件库、集成能力、扩展性等。
3. 评估用户体验
用户体验是衡量一个低代码平台优劣的重要指标。可以通过试用平台,了解其易用性、稳定性等方面。
4. 考虑成本与售后服务
成本和售后服务也是选择低代码平台时不可忽视的因素。要综合考虑平台的定价策略、技术支持、培训等服务。
5. 参考行业案例
了解其他企业在使用低代码平台方面的成功案例,有助于更好地评估平台是否符合自身需求。
总之,低代码平台为企业数字化转型提供了新的机遇。在选择平台时,要充分考虑其优势与劣势,结合自身需求,做出明智的选择。只有这样,才能在数字化之路上走得更远。